Output aad33eba40fd1393f94150e94b3fc3430e684f6a34db413a14a5f243e137befb:34

value
11500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ec53dd009522d65378f20d625316b0ff8de661ac OP_EQUAL
address
3PEbrjqCwiNyDpZnZzpbZMMWwtA4JFGc2Q
transaction
aad33eba40fd1393f94150e94b3fc3430e684f6a34db413a14a5f243e137befb
spent
false